James Blackshaw - Between Tides (Roger Eno) by All Saints Records published on 2014-04-14T11:05:41Z Track taken from the 'Greater Lengths' compilation release 2 June 2014 on All Saints Records. One disc of original highlights from the All Saints label including Brian Eno, Harold Budd, Jon Hassell, Roedelius, John Cale and Laraaji, alongside one disc of specially commissioned interpretations by contemporary artists including Peaking Lights, Bee Mask, patten, Sun Araw and Hieroglyphic Being. 29-track double disc compilation. Sleevenotes by Mark Prendergast, author of The Ambient Century. This track sees gifted multi-instrumentalist James Blackshaw (Young God/Important/Current 93) recording his own version of Roger Eno's beautiful 1988 piece "Between Tides", re-arranging the original piano instrumental for guitar, organ and drums.
